Payward Files $7.2M Claim Against PowerTrade Over Unauthorized Crypto Trades on June 25

According to CoinDesk, Payward, the parent company of crypto exchange Kraken, filed a claim in US federal court on June 25 against PowerTrade, alleging misappropriation of $7.2 million in digital assets and unrealized gains. Payward said PowerTrade removed more than $6 million from its account through approximately 100 unauthorized corrections that retroactively canceled profitable trades months after settlement, shifting the account from a $6 million surplus to a negative $2 million balance. The El Salvador-based crypto derivatives platform and its co-founders face a worldwide freezing order issued by the Dubai International Financial Centre Courts.
